Busiest year ever for the Pickering Public Library

With almost 1.2 million items borrowed and an exciting new roster of services, the Pickering Public Library is celebrating its most successful year ever.

In 2009, the Pickering Library expanded its open hours, in response to client requests, to include year-round Sundays so that busy families had more of an opportunity to use their library on the weekend. The Library also partnered with the Durham West Arts Centre, which is now located in the Greenwood Branch, to display local art at Pickering Library branches.

The Library also introduced several new services with the construction of the new iHelp desk at the Central Library. The iHelp desk allows clients to access a higher level of design software, with Adobe Creative Suite products like Photoshop and Illustrator. The iHelp desk also introduced the iPOD downloads collection; allowing clients to borrow digital books for free on their personal iPOD as well as lending iPODs to clients who may not have one.

Since 2009 was a challenging year for the economy, the Library worked to respond to the needs of some of the community’s most vulnerable members by offering the Food for Fees Campaign and donating the proceeds to the local Food Bank. A number of new public access computers were made available to clients who might not otherwise have internet access and, as always, the Library continues to provide the opportunity for cash-strapped families to access a large collection of books, DVDs and music and video games.

The Library also had the exciting opportunity to welcome a new CEO this past year. Cathy Grant has been a key member of the Pickering staff since 1995 and brings with her years of experience of managing library operations and programs. The Library will also welcome in the new year with the release of it’s new logo, which has been designed to better capture the Library’s mission and place in the community going in to 2010.
